Package | Description |
---|---|
com.google.cloud.compute.v1 |
A client to Compute Engine API.
|
Modifier and Type | Method and Description |
---|---|
ProjectZoneInstanceGroupManagerName |
ProjectZoneInstanceGroupManagerName.Builder.build() |
static ProjectZoneInstanceGroupManagerName |
ProjectZoneInstanceGroupManagerName.of(String instanceGroupManager,
String project,
String zone) |
static ProjectZoneInstanceGroupManagerName |
ProjectZoneInstanceGroupManagerName.parse(String formattedString) |
Modifier and Type | Method and Description |
---|---|
static ResourceNameFactory<ProjectZoneInstanceGroupManagerName> |
ProjectZoneInstanceGroupManagerName.newFactory() |
Modifier and Type | Method and Description |
---|---|
Operation |
InstanceGroupManagerClient.abandonInstancesIn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ManagersAbandonInstancesRequest instanceGroupManagersAbandonInstancesRequestResource)
Flags the specified instances to be removed from the managed instance group.
|
Operation |
InstanceGroupManagerClient.deleteIn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ager)
Deletes the specified managed instance group and all of the instances in that group.
|
Operation |
InstanceGroupManagerClient.deleteInstancesIn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ManagersDeleteInstancesRequest instanceGroupManagersDeleteInstancesRequestResource)
Flags the specified instances in the managed instance group for immediate deletion.
|
InstanceGroupManager |
InstanceGroupManagerClient.getIn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ager)
Returns all of the details about the specified managed instance group.
|
InstanceGroupManagersListManagedInstancesResponse |
InstanceGroupManagerClient.listManagedInstancesInstanceGroupManagers(ProjectZoneInstanceGroupManagerName instanceGroupManager)
Lists all of the instances in the managed instance group.
|
Operation |
InstanceGroupManagerClient.patchIn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Manager instanceGroupManagerResource,
List<String> fieldMask)
Updates a managed instance group using the information that you specify in the request.
|
Operation |
InstanceGroupManagerClient.recreateInstancesIn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ManagersRecreateInstancesRequest instanceGroupManagersRecreateInstancesRequestResource)
Flags the specified instances in the managed instance group to be immediately recreated.
|
Operation |
InstanceGroupManagerClient.resizeInstanceGroupManager(Integer size,
ProjectZoneInstanceGroupManagerName instanceGroupManager)
Resizes the managed instance group.
|
Operation |
InstanceGroupManagerClient.setInstanceTemplateIn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ManagersSetInstanceTemplateRequest instanceGroupManagersSetInstanceTemplateRequestResource)
Specifies the instance template to use when creating new instances in this group.
|
Operation |
InstanceGroupManagerClient.setTargetPoolsInstanceGroupManager(ProjectZoneInstanceGroupManagerName instanceGroupManager,
InstanceGroupManagersSetTargetPoolsRequest instanceGroupManagersSetTargetPoolsRequestResource)
Modifies the target pools to which all instances in this managed instance group are assigned.
|
Constructor and Description |
---|
Builder(ProjectZoneInstanceGroupManagerName projectZoneInstanceGroupManagerName) |
Copyright © 2019 Google LLC. All rights reserved.